Main Purpose of the Role
Responsible for maintaining the effectiveness of the dosimetry lab and dosimetric product release in accordance with GLP GMP and regulatory requirements.
Ensure compliance to site and divisional policies and procedures. Support continuous improvement activities.
Adhere to Health and Safety within the working environment highlight opportunities for improvement to EHS performance.
Main Responsibilities
Perform a variety of sampling activities to support product manufacture in a cGMP regulatory environment.
Perform dosimetric analysis dose map execution and equipment maintenance accordance with GLP GMP and ISO 11137.
Ensure that all work carried out is in compliance with the required regulatory standards conforms to company policies and standard operating procedures (SOPs).
Assist in the design and set-up of the site dosimetry lab program.
Create and update documentation as needed.
Support the set up and maintenance of laboratory equipment and consumables.
Ensuring the laboratory is adequately stocked and resourced with everything accurately labelled.
Participate in validation activities as needed for dosimetry lab and equipment qualification program.
Review and approval of laboratory test results.
Complete records on time and review data for accuracy and completeness.
Assist in the identification of root cause analysis and provide technical advice as needed.
Support unplanned events and raise out of specification results in a timely manner and inform the Supervisor immediately of any such events.
Initiate and complete CAPAs and change controls in accordance with site procedures.
Trend data for environmental and product monitoring. This also involves the generation and presentation of quarterly and annual reports
Maintain a right first time approach to quality records by ensuring accountability for functional responsibilities.
Education and Experience
Third level Science / Manufacturing or equivalent qualification.
Preferred two years work experience in a Manufacturing / Science / Quality or equivalent environment.
Electron beam or other sterilisation technologies experience desirable.
Knowledge in ISO 11137 desirable.
Chemistry/Microbiology/Dosimetry Lab experience desirable.
